Zumstein 3 months after the Northern Grampians Complex Fire
Grampians National Park

Complex Fire. The Grampians are a large National Park in the Wimmera region of Victoria, Australia.

On 15 January 2014 seven fires were ignited by lightning across the Grampians NP. 3 of these fires combined and swept through the northern part of the Grampians NP and private property. The fire caused significant damage to the Zumstein picnic area which was only reopened late in 2013 after it was badly damaged by severe flooding in summer 2011.
